Bidyadharpur Population - Jajapur, Orissa

Bidyadharpur is a medium size village located in Badachana Block of Jajapur district, Orissa with total 333 families residing. The Bidyadharpur village has population of 1444 of which 748 are males while 696 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Bidyadharp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 173 which makes up 11.98 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bidyadharpur village is 930 which is lower than Orissa state average of 979. Child Sex Ratio for the Bidyadharpur as per census is 1012, higher than Orissa average of 941.

Bidyadharpur village has higher literacy rate compared to Orissa. In 2011, literacy rate of Bidyadharpur village was 80.57 % compared to 72.87 % of Orissa. In Bidyadharpur Male literacy stands at 87.01 % while female literacy rate was 73.56 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 18.63 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 2.63 % of total population in Bidyadharpur village.

Work Profile

In Bidyadharpur village out of total population, 506 were engaged in work activities. 60.28 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 39.72 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 506 workers engaged in Main Work, 6 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 14 were Agricultural labourer.
